Accounting And The Pursuit Of Utopia: The Possibility Of Perfection In Paraguay, Warwick Funnell Jan 2004

Accounting And The Pursuit Of Utopia: The Possibility Of Perfection In Paraguay, Warwick Funnell

Accounting Historians Journal

For utopian socialists the capitalist state's protection and promotion of property rights is the source of entrenched injustice that alienates individuals from their fundamentally moral nature. Substituting cooperative associations for competition as the basis of economic exchange and social relations would allow justice to be reasserted and society to operate on moral principles. In the late 19th century an attempt was made by a small group of idealistic Australian socialists to put these principles into practice in the jungles of Paraguay by establishing the utopian colonies of New Australia and Cosme.
